About ZIP Code 19504

ZIP code 19504 in Barto, Pennsylvania is a unknown area with a population of 5,335. The median household income is $98,859, which is This is 32% above the national median of $75,000.. The median home value is $388,300, representing a price-to-income ratio of 3.9x . The cost of living is significantly above average with an index of 123.8 (the national average is 100). Residents have a median age of 50.00 years. Approximately 34.5%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This ZIP code is located in Berks, PA.
